The Secretary General of the UDA party, Cleophas Malala, has outlined the primary reasons for convening the Mulembe meeting in Kakamega, urging leaders from the Western region to work collaboratively. Speaking ahead of other leaders who were present at the event, Malala emphasized the importance of uniting various stakeholders for the benefit of the Luhya community. He remarked that the gathering serves as a platform to address significant issues affecting the community.
Moreover, Governor of Trans Nzoia, George Natembeya, reinforced this sentiment, asserting that the time has come for the Luhya community to come together and confront the challenges they face. He articulated the need for solidarity among the Luhya people to tackle persistent issues. Natembeya highlighted the urgency of this call for unity, which he believes is crucial for collective progress.
In his address, Governor Natembeya vowed to restore dignity to the Luhya community and ensure they cast their votes as a united bloc. He emphasized the necessity of fostering a sense of togetherness amongst the Luhya to enhance their strength in political engagement. Natembeya’s pledge aims to rally the Luhya community towards a collective political identity, which he believes is essential for their representation.
Furthermore, Natembeya pointed out that community leaders bear the responsibility of mobilizing residents to participate in the electoral process and to embrace unity. He urged local leaders to actively engage with their communities to encourage voter participation. His message resonated with the audience, underscoring the importance of grassroots efforts in solidifying the Luhya’s political influence.
Meanwhile, the Deputy Governor of Kakamega County addressed reporters at his office, dismissing any ulterior motives behind the meeting. He clarified that the gathering was primarily aimed at benefiting the residents of the Western region. This assertion was made to dispel any rumors suggesting that there were hidden agendas influencing the meeting’s objectives.
The Deputy Governor reiterated that the focus of the assembly was to create a pathway for better governance and service delivery to the community.
